Finding and Buying Your Diecast Treasures
Where can you find these diecast marvels? The options are plentiful! Online marketplaces like eBay and Amazon are great starting points. You can also check out specialized diecast model websites and forums. Local hobby shops might also carry them, though their selection may be limited.
When purchasing, always inspect the model carefully for any damage or imperfections. Read reviews and compare prices to ensure you’re getting a fair deal. Remember, patience is key when hunting for rare or sought-after models.
Displaying Your Collection
Once you’ve built a nice collection, you’ll want to display it proudly. Dedicated display cases are ideal for protecting your models from dust and damage. Consider arranging them by year, color, or manufacturer to create a visually appealing display.
